摘要
In cleft hp and palate patients the shape of the nose invariably changes in three dimensions (3D) clue to rhinoplastic surgery The purpose of this study was to evaluate stereophotogrammetry as a 3D method to document volumetric changes of the nose in patients with a cleft hp (CL) or cleft lip and palate (CLP) after secondary open rhinoplasty 12 patients with unilateral CL or CLP were enrolled in the study prospectively 3D facial images were acquired using 3D stereophotogrammetry preoperatively and 3 months postoperatively A 3D cephalometric analysis of the nose was performed and volumetric data were acquired The reliability of the method was tested by performing an intra- and inter-observer analysis Left; right and total nasal volumes and symmetry were compared No statistically significant differences (p < 0.05) were found within and between observers for the measured volumes and symmetry Postoperatively, the total volume of the nose increased significantly, especially the volume at the cleft side No significant volume difference pre- and postoperatively was found for the non-cleft side The symmetry of the nose improved significantly 3D stereophotogrammetry is a sensitive, quick, non-invasive method for evaluating volumetric changes of the nose in patients with cleft hp or cleft hp and palate
